Imaging Sensitive and Drug-Resistant Bacterial Infection with [ <sup>11</sup> C]-TMP: <i>In Vitro</i> and First-in-Human Evaluation
2021-09-22
Abstract excerpt
Recently, several molecular imaging strategies have developed to image bacterial infections in humans. Nuclear approaches, specifically positron emission tomography (PET), affords sensitive detection and the ability to non-invasively locate infections deep within the body.
